I tried searching for what is probably a very common problem, but it returned too many results that just specified the word "name."
I have a spreadsheet that has been working for many weeks, but suddenly at cell 82 has stopped working. I use the spreadsheet to reference other spreadsheets, but on this particular date and cell it gives me no error message to tell me the file can't be found, but still shows the #NAME? error in the cell. The only difference I notice is that when I type in the reference:
='file:///volumes/external film 1/docs/ep0006 flu day/dailies folder/2007-07-11.ods'#$dailies.M25
It changes the M25 to lower case (m25).

The file path that you posted is a separate volume. Do you have this "external film 1" volume showing in the Finder? If not, there is your problem: you are linking to a remote volume that you have not mounted on your machine and you need to contact the document's author to find out how to mount the "external film 1" volume that they were using or the author needs to embed, not link, the data in the document.
